Output fbb6440d1491d804455b1e81276810838cc467e38f1772f2bdaab58429702723:25

value
59560000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 177372a852ee005d07f6633c608082117e4a1b34 OP_EQUALVERIFY OP_CHECKSIG
address
138zqsYhTtXAmg8kM3Lzxqa7CM2h8EkuXd
transaction
fbb6440d1491d804455b1e81276810838cc467e38f1772f2bdaab58429702723
spent
true